Title Curatives Sample Clauses

Title Curatives. 9.3.1 In the event the Seller is not able to provide an original satisfaction at closing for recording in the County Clerk’s office for any open or outstanding mortgage or other lien held by an institutional lender to be paid from the sale proceeds, the Seller shall provide in advance of closing a written payoff statement through the date of Closing from the lienholder and obtain and record said satisfaction no later than thirty (30) days after closing, and this provision shall survive the closing. If the Premises are encumbered by a mortgage or lien held by a mortgagee other than an institutional lender, the Seller will deliver for recording by closing an original mortgage discharge or lien termination signed by the mortgagee or lien holder.

  • Survey Buyer may obtain a survey of the Property before the Closing to assure that there are no defects, encroachments, overlaps, boundary line or acreage disputes, or other such matters, that would be disclosed by a survey ("Survey Problems"). The cost of the survey shall be paid by the Buyer. Not later than business days prior to the Closing, Buyer shall notify Seller of any Survey Problems which shall be deemed to be a defect in the title to the Property. Seller shall be required to remedy such defects within business days and prior to the Closing. If Seller does not or cannot remedy any such defect(s), Buyer shall have the option of canceling this Agreement, in which case the Xxxxxxx Money shall be returned to Buyer.
